閱讀指南——如何利用Zookeeper構(gòu)建上層應(yīng)用?本文將帶你如何利用Zookeeper實現(xiàn)某些分布式應(yīng)用所必需的高級功能。所有功能均可以在客戶端按固定的模式實現(xiàn),不需要Zookeeper的特殊支持,也希望Zookeeper社區(qū)能將這些具有固定實現(xiàn)模式的功能集成到Zookeeper客戶端的程序庫中,可以簡化Zookeeper的使用并且還能使某些功能的實現(xiàn)標準化。即便Zookeeper本身使用異步通知(asynchronousnotifications),但
系統(tǒng) 2019-08-12 09:27:34 2112
http://tech.sina.com.cn/it/2004-09-20/1816428398.shtmlhttp://www.sina.com.cn2004年09月20日18:16新浪科技今年5月23日,比爾·蓋茨先生在《華爾街日報》上撰文,支持和敦促美國政府給予中國永久性正常貿(mào)易國待遇。文中,他特別談到了在清華大學與中國大學生那次對話的愉快經(jīng)歷以及因此而留下的深刻印象。這篇文章令我不禁想到,在中國的這兩年來,我工作中最大的享受也是到國內(nèi)各高校與學生們
系統(tǒng) 2019-08-12 09:27:25 2112
1.什么是ACLAccesscontrolList,訪問控制列表。在win2k中引入的,確切地說,在windowsNT中已經(jīng)有了。當磁盤使用NTFS格式的時候,我們就可以對任何一個文件或是文件夾進行權(quán)限的設(shè)置,設(shè)置完成后,每個文件或是文件夾將有一個叫做ACL的訪問控制列表,里面會記錄每個用戶對該資源的訪問的權(quán)限。2.SSL基礎(chǔ)為了保護敏感數(shù)據(jù)在傳送過程中的安全,全球許多知名企業(yè)采用SSL(SecuritySocketLayer)加密機制。SSL是Netsc
系統(tǒng) 2019-08-12 09:27:22 2112
方法/步驟打開word軟件,然后點擊菜單欄中最左邊的“文件”菜單項,如下圖紅色方框所示2點擊文件后,就打開word的設(shè)置對話框,然后在左邊的設(shè)置列表中點擊“自定義功能區(qū)”,打開自定義功能區(qū)設(shè)置頁面步驟閱讀3自定義功能區(qū)設(shè)置頁面打開后如下圖所示,這里我們要使用的是右邊的列表“自定義功能區(qū)”下面的內(nèi)容4在自定義功能區(qū)下面的列表中向下拖動滾動條,找到“開發(fā)工具”,我們需要的控件工具就在這個里面5勾選開發(fā)工具,然后點擊前面的加好打開,可以看到里面有代碼、加載項、控
系統(tǒng) 2019-08-12 09:27:12 2112
1、sublime3下載sublime3下載地址2、設(shè)置字體大小設(shè)置:Preferences--->設(shè)置-用戶ctrl+f(搜索)font_size自動換行:Preferences--->設(shè)置-用戶"word_wrap":"true",3、安裝PackageControlctrl+~輸入importurllib.request,os,hashlib;h='2deb499853c4371624f5a07e27c334aa'+'bf8c4e67d14fb052
系統(tǒng) 2019-08-12 09:26:48 2112
從ORACLE9i開始,rman支持基于數(shù)據(jù)庫的恢復(fù),這一功能有很大的好處,既不影響業(yè)務(wù),甚至不影響有壞塊的數(shù)據(jù)文件,恢復(fù)可以是在線恢復(fù)。但是恢復(fù)是完全恢復(fù),所以要求完整的備份。下面測試:對數(shù)據(jù)庫進行完整備份Rman>backupdatabase;破壞數(shù)據(jù)參看日志《RMAN進行基于數(shù)據(jù)塊的恢復(fù)》使用rman驗證數(shù)據(jù)文件RMAN>backupvalidatedatafile5;Startingbackupat29-AUG-14usingtargetdatab
系統(tǒng) 2019-08-12 01:54:43 2112
前面一篇文章寫到如何通過gp_segment_id來判斷表的DK值設(shè)置有數(shù)據(jù),下面是通過查看占用空間的量來檢查分配不平衡的表,并重新調(diào)整著DK值。我的一臺greenplum機器,其中的一個節(jié)點的數(shù)據(jù)量比其它的節(jié)點多很多,說明數(shù)據(jù)分布的不平衡,如下所示:以sdw16為例:$du-sh/gpdata{1,2}/data/gp*347G/gpdata1/data/gp30412G/gpdata1/data/gp62357G/gpdata1/data/gp6333
系統(tǒng) 2019-08-12 01:54:28 2112
***********字段類型是text的*************replace在sql中替換最大支持8000個字符UPDATE測試SET測試=replace(Convert(varchar(8000),測試),'shuyu','WangShuYu')UPDATE測試SET測試=replace(Convert(varchar(8000),測試),'','')
系統(tǒng) 2019-08-12 01:53:28 2112
MVC用擴展方法執(zhí)行自定義視圖,替代UIHint項目中用了Bootstrap,這樣就不用寫太多的CSS了,省去很多事情。但是這個業(yè)務(wù)系統(tǒng)需要輸入的地方很多,每個表都有100多個字段,每個頁面需要大量的表單。把這些表單按bootstrap的格式寫出來,也是件頭痛的事情。我想到模板,EditorTemplatesUIHint,但是UIHint需要用Metadata標注,一個一個的加,也是不現(xiàn)實的。還有別外一種辦法,就是擴展HtmlHelper。要用HtmlHe
系統(tǒng) 2019-08-12 01:53:26 2112
Linux下的程序,常常支持N多的命令行選項。那么,我們怎樣編寫支持命令行選項的程序呢。以下給出兩個演示樣例。演示樣例1,簡單的命令行選項。以下的程序,支持4個選項,-i,-n,-s,-d編譯后,能夠這樣運行(選項之間的順序無所謂):./a.out-i-n100-shahaha-d好了,以下是代碼。#include#include#includeintenable_opt_i;intenable_o
系統(tǒng) 2019-08-12 01:53:15 2112